Complex Parenting Times Two, Ambiguous Living with Parvathy Krishnan


Listen Later

When not one, but two of her children were diagnosed with devastating rare genetic disorders, Parvathy Krishnan's world was turned upside down. Her daughter battled multiple conditions for years before passing away just after her fourth birthday. And her teenage son is a five-time cancer survivor.

In this profoundly moving and insightful episode, Parvathy pulls back the curtain on what it means to be a parent in constant crisis mode - the relentless anxiety, the hospital stays across multiple cities, and having to parent two children with rare diseases simultaneously.

Yet Parvathy's story is ultimately one of incredible perseverance, radical hope, and unconditional love. With wisdom and candor, she discusses brutal concepts like "ambiguous living," and shares hard-won strategies for staying present and techniques like visualizing being "stuck in tar" to center yourself amid the unimaginable.

Parvathy's journey has also sparked a new purpose - founding an advocacy organization to build support systems for other families facing ultra-rare diseases and catalyzing patient-centered care revolutions like insisting full medical teams round inside patient rooms.
